PleaseHelp Posted May 15, 2018 Share Posted May 15, 2018 السلام عليكم ورحمة الله وبركاته كيفكم يا شباب كنت ابغا منك مساعدة في موضوع فتح لوحة باسم حساب بس لما سويت جدول حسابات وتحققت من كل شي واسم اللوحة محطوط شي بس اللوحة ماتفتح لسا ودي الاكواد Accounts = { ["user.Player"] = true, ["user.Man"] = true, } -- بعدين هنا سويت اللوحة وتحققت من اسم اللوحة وكل شي بعدين جيت تحت سويت كدا addCommandHandler('OpenPanel',root,function ( ) if ( not Accounts [getPlayerAccount (Source)] then outputChatBox('', 255, 0, 0, true) return end if ( guiGetVisible ( window ) == false ) then guiSetVisible (window, true) showCursor( true ) else guiSetVisible( window, false) showCursor(false) end end ) رحت شفت الدي بق لقيته يقولي كدا ERROR:MOD\Client.lua:33 attempt to call global 'getPlayerAccount' (a nil value) رحت اشوف سطر 33 في الكلينت لقيته يقول guiSetVisible(window, true) وش علاقة ده بده ؟ اليعرف الحل يقلي بالله Link to comment
فاّرس Posted May 15, 2018 Share Posted May 15, 2018 (edited) أنت حاط كلينت مع سيرفر ، خلي الكود سيرفر وإرسل تريقر للكلينت وافتح اللوحه. addCommandHandler ( 'OpenPanel', function ( p ) local pA = getPlayerAccount ( p ); if pA and not isGuestAccount ( pA ) then if Accounts [ getAccountName ( pA ) ] then triggerClientEvent ( p, 'oPanel', p ) end end end ) ^ جدول الحسابات شيل كلمة يوزر والنقطه، وخليه مع ذا الكود في ملف سيرفر كمل الكلينت واستقبل التريقر وافتح اللوحه. Edited May 15, 2018 by Sha67 If > if 1 Link to comment
PleaseHelp Posted May 15, 2018 Author Share Posted May 15, 2018 (edited) 11 minutes ago, Sha67 said: If pA and not isGuestAccount ( pA ) then نا صلحتها بعدين اشوف الدي بق يقولو الخطا في ( IF ) كدا ( if ) لو تلاحظ انك كنت كاتب addCommandHandler ( 'OpenPanel', root, function ( p ) الدي بق Edited May 15, 2018 by PleaseHelp Link to comment
فاّرس Posted May 15, 2018 Share Posted May 15, 2018 ^ المعذره خطأ مطبعي من الجوال، وانتبهت له وعدلته وشيل الروت من الكوماند^ Link to comment
+Source|> Posted May 15, 2018 Share Posted May 15, 2018 26 minutes ago, PleaseHelp said: نا صلحتها بعدين اشوف الدي بق يقولو الخطا في ( IF ) كدا ( if ) لو تلاحظ انك كنت كاتب addCommandHandler ( 'OpenPanel', root, function ( p ) addCommandHandler ( 'OpenPanel', function ( p ) Link to comment
PleaseHelp Posted May 15, 2018 Author Share Posted May 15, 2018 20 minutes ago, Sha67 said: ^ المعذره خطأ مطبعي من الجوال، وانتبهت له وعدلته وشيل الروت من الكوماند^ شلت روت وعدلت كل شي ولكن النتجية طلعت الخطا في سطر 4 رحت اشوفه طلع if Accounts [ getAccountName ( pA ) ] then والدي بق يقول Just now, +Source|> said: addCommandHandler ( 'OpenPanel', function ( p ) سويتها من زمان يا اخوي المشكلة في شي ثاني شوفه Link to comment
فاّرس Posted May 15, 2018 Share Posted May 15, 2018 (edited) متأكد الجدول موجود مع الكود؟ أقصد مع الكود اللي عطيتك! Edited May 15, 2018 by Sha67 Link to comment
PleaseHelp Posted May 15, 2018 Author Share Posted May 15, 2018 Just now, Sha67 said: متأكد الجدول موجود مع الكود؟ يب الجدول حاطه في الكلينت والكود الانت عطيته لي حطيته في ملف سيرفر Link to comment
فاّرس Posted May 15, 2018 Share Posted May 15, 2018 لا ياخوي الجدول حطه سيرفر مع الكود اللي عطيتك user. وشيل كلمة خل اسم الحساب بس. Link to comment
PleaseHelp Posted May 15, 2018 Author Share Posted May 15, 2018 1 minute ago, Sha67 said: لا ياخوي الجدول حطه سيرفر مع الكود اللي عطيتك user. وشيل كلمة خل اسم الحساب بس. صبر اجرب 3 minutes ago, Sha67 said: لا ياخوي الجدول حطه سيرفر مع الكود اللي عطيتك user. وشيل كلمة خل اسم الحساب بس. سويت كل القلتلي عليه والحصل اهو الدي بق يقول Link to comment
فاّرس Posted May 15, 2018 Share Posted May 15, 2018 أنت قريت كلامي؟ قلت لك كمل التريقر في الكلينت! addEvent ( 'oPanel', true ) addEventHandler ( 'oPanel', root, function () -- أكواد فتح اللوحه هنا. end ) Link to comment
PleaseHelp Posted May 15, 2018 Author Share Posted May 15, 2018 Just now, Sha67 said: أنت قريت كلامي؟ قلت لك كمل التريقر في الكلينت! addEvent ( 'oPanel', true ) addEventHandler ( 'oPanel', root, function () -- أكواد فتح اللوحه هنا. end ) مانتبهت معلش Link to comment
Recommended Posts
Create an account or sign in to comment
You need to be a member in order to leave a comment
Create an account
Sign up for a new account in our community. It's easy!
Register a new accountSign in
Already have an account? Sign in here.
Sign In Now